Exploring iconic destinations: Calvi, Porto Vecchio, and the south Corsica coastline

The appeal of Corsica luxury hotels with sea view is closely tied to the island’s most iconic destinations. Calvi, with its historic citadel and vibrant marina, is home to several prestigious hotels offering panoramic views of the sea and the maquis citadelle. Hotel Corsica & Spa Serena stands out for its elevated position, providing guests with a unique perspective of both the coastline and the city’s architectural heritage. The combination of luxury, history, and natural beauty makes Calvi a sought-after destination for travelers seeking an immersive experience.

Porto Vecchio and the surrounding south Corsica region are equally renowned for their exceptional hotels. Properties such as Les Bergeries de Palombaggia and Hotel Cala Rossa offer direct access to some of the island’s most celebrated beaches, including Palombaggia and Santa Giulia. The availability of rooms suites with breathtaking views ensures that guests can fully appreciate the region’s stunning landscapes. The proximity to Porto Vecchio’s lively town center and its array of restaurants and shops adds to the appeal.

Authenticity, heritage, and the evolving landscape of Corsica’s luxury hospitality

The evolution of Corsica luxury hotels with sea view reflects a broader trend toward authenticity and heritage in premium hospitality. Historic properties like Les Roches Rouges, with its Belle Époque architecture and vintage furnishings, offer guests a unique connection to the island’s past. The integration of local materials, traditional craftsmanship, and contemporary design elements creates a sense of place that is both timeless and modern.
